What is a Window and Door Specialist?

A Window Repairs and door specialist is a licensed expert or a devoted contracting company focusing specifically– or primarily– on the fenestration and entry systems of a structure. Unlike general contractors who tackle whatever from roof to drywall, experts go through extensive training regarding building envelopes, thermal efficiency ratings, structural load-bearing capabilities, and exact waterproofing strategies.

Core Responsibilities of a Specialist

  • Assessment and Design: Helping customers choose products, designs, and hardware that complement architectural looks.
  • Accurate Site Measurement: Ensuring custom-made orders fit structural openings to the millimeter.
  • Thermal and Acoustic Analysis: Recommending particular repairing glass bundles to lower outside noise and energy bills.
  • Code Compliance: Navigating local building regulations concerning egress windows, wind-load ratings, and fire security.
  • Expert Installation: Implementing flashing, sealants, and shimming to avoid air and water seepage.

The Hidden Risks of Improper Installation

Lots of house owners are tempted to work with general handymen or attempt DIY installations to save money. Regrettably, improper installation can void manufacturer service warranties and lead to serious structural issues over time.

Common Consequences of Subpar Installation

  1. Air Leaks: Drafts lead to increased stress on HVAC systems and greater regular monthly utility costs.
  2. Water Intrusion: Moisture permeating into framing causes hidden wood rot, mold development, and jeopardized structural stability.
  3. Functional Failure: Sashes that stick, doors that will not latch, and hardware that breaks prematurely due to improper shimming and squareness.
  4. Security Vulnerabilities: Improperly anchored frames are much easier to breach from the outside.

Doors And Window Materials at a Glance

A knowledgeable professional will guide customers through the advantages and disadvantages of various materials based on local climate, upkeep choices, and spending plan.

Product Main Benefits Best Suited For Maintenance Level
Vinyl Cost-efficient, outstanding thermal insulation, zero painting needed. Moderate climates, budget-conscious restorations. Very Low (Soap and water)
Wood Premium visual, natural insulation, extremely customizable. Historical homes, high-end properties. High (Periodic staining/painting)
Aluminum Slim profiles, high strength-to-weight ratio, modern appearance. Contemporary styles, big glass spans. Low
Fiberglass Exceptionally durable, expands/contracts really little, paintable. Severe temperature changes. Low
Composite Integrates strength of wood with low maintenance of polymers. Sturdiness in harsh weather condition. Really Low

Secret Questions to Ask Before Hiring a Specialist

Before signing an agreement, homeowners should veterinarian potential experts completely. Asking the ideal questions ensures a smooth project execution and safeguards the investment.

  • Are you certified and insured? Constantly verify basic liability and worker’s payment insurance coverage to safeguard against on-site mishaps.
  • What certifications do your installers hold? Try to find accreditations from acknowledged market bodies, such as the Fenestration and double glazing window repair Industry Alliance (FGIA) or particular manufacturer-certified installer badges.
  • Do you provide a craftsmanship warranty? Makers usually warranty the item, however a respectable expert should back their installation labor with a separate guarantee (ideally 5 to 10 years).
  • Can you supply local references? Speaking to previous clients in the area offers insight into communication, tidiness, and punctuality.
  • How do you deal with debris disposal? Guarantee old windows, frames, and packaging will be hauled away which the work area is left beautiful.

The Step-by-Step Replacement Process

Understanding what to anticipate can minimize the tension of a significant home renovation. Here is the common workflow employed by professional window and door specialists:

  • Initial Consultation: Assessing the present setup, talking about aesthetic goals, and offering an initial estimate.
  • Precision Measurement: A professional visits the home to take precise rough-opening dimensions for custom-made production.
  • Manufacturing: Products are constructed to spec, which can take anywhere from a couple of weeks to a number of months depending on modification.
  • Preparation: Homeowners safeguard interior belongings, and the team establishes drop cloths and protective barriers.
  • Extraction and Installation: Old units are thoroughly eliminated, openings are inspected for rot, and new units are leveled, insulated, and sealed.
  • Clean-up and Walkthrough: Debris is cleared, and the expert demonstrates how to run and preserve the brand-new components.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. The length of time does a typical window and door replacement task take?

The installation stage itself typically takes in between one to 3 days, depending on the variety of openings and the complexity of the project. However, the overall timeline– from preliminary consultation and customized manufacturing to installation– frequently ranges from 4 to 12 weeks.

2. Can I replace my windows and doors in the winter season?

Yes! Professional professionals use specialized strategies to decrease heat loss throughout cold months. They typically replace windows one at a time, sealing the room with plastic barriers to keep the remainder of the house comfortable while the work is being done.

3. How do I understand if I need a full-frame replacement or a pocket installation?

A pocket installation (insert) places a brand-new window inside the existing old frame, which is perfect if the surrounding wood is completely sound and uncompromised. A full-frame replacement gets rid of whatever to the bare studs, permitting the specialist to examine for water damage, change rotten wood, and install new insulation and exterior flashing.

4. Are energy-efficient windows truly worth the investment?

Yes. High-performance windows including Low-E repair glass coatings, argon gas fills, and multi-pane building significantly lower thermal transfer. This keeps homes cooler in the summertime and warmer in the winter, resulting in noticeable cost savings on month-to-month energy expenses.
